一、技术演进与核心价值
在信息爆炸时代,全球每天产生超过500亿条文本数据,人工阅读处理效率已无法满足需求。自动摘要技术通过算法模拟人类阅读理解过程,将长文本压缩为包含关键信息的短摘要,使信息获取效率提升3-5倍。该技术起源于20世纪50年代,历经基于统计的方法、机器学习方法,现已进入深度学习主导的智能阶段。
典型应用场景包括:
- 新闻媒体:某头部媒体平台采用自动摘要技术后,新闻摘要生成速度从人工的2小时/篇缩短至3秒/篇
- 学术研究:科研人员通过摘要快速筛选文献,日均处理文献量提升10倍
- 法律文书:法院系统应用后,案件文书处理时间减少40%
- 商业报告:金融机构实现季度财报自动摘要,分析师工作效率提升60%
二、技术原理与分类体系
自动摘要技术主要分为抽取式和生成式两大范式,其技术架构包含预处理、特征提取、摘要生成三个核心模块。
1. 抽取式摘要
该技术通过统计分析和机器学习识别文本中的关键句,典型实现路径包括:
- TextRank算法:基于图排序的经典方法,将句子视为节点,通过共现词构建边权重。某开源实现显示,在新闻数据集上ROUGE-1得分可达0.42
```python
简化版TextRank实现示例
import networkx as nx
from sklearn.feature_extraction.text import TfidfVectorizer
def textranksummary(text, top_n=3):
sentences = [s.strip() for s in text.split(‘。’) if len(s.strip()) > 10]
vectorizer = TfidfVectorizer()
tfidf_matrix = vectorizer.fit_transform(sentences)
similarity_matrix = (tfidf_matrix * tfidf_matrix.T).toarray()
graph = nx.from_numpy_array(similarity_matrix)
scores = nx.pagerank(graph)
ranked_sentences = sorted(((scores[i], s) for i, s in enumerate(sentences)), reverse=True)
return [s for , s in ranked_sentences[:top_n]]
- **BERTSum模型**:利用预训练语言模型提取上下文特征,在CNN/DM数据集上ROUGE得分提升至0.48- **混合方法**:结合词频、位置、命名实体等多维度特征,某研究显示混合特征可使准确率提升15%#### 2. 生成式摘要该技术通过深度学习模型理解语义后重新生成摘要,主流方案包括:- **Seq2Seq架构**:采用编码器-解码器结构,LSTM单元在Gigaword数据集上ROUGE-L得分达0.36- **Transformer模型**:自注意力机制有效捕捉长距离依赖,BART模型在XSum数据集上ROUGE得分突破0.45- **强化学习优化**:通过奖励函数引导生成更符合人类阅读习惯的摘要,某实验显示可提升摘要连贯性20%### 三、关键技术挑战与解决方案#### 1. 长文本处理难题传统模型受限于输入长度(通常512 token),解决方案包括:- **分层编码**:将文档分割为段落分别编码后聚合- **稀疏注意力**:仅计算关键token间的注意力,降低计算复杂度- **记忆网络**:引入外部记忆模块存储长程信息#### 2. 事实一致性保障生成式摘要常出现事实错误,应对策略包括:- **约束解码**:在解码阶段强制包含关键实体- **后编辑机制**:使用规则或模型修正明显错误- **多任务学习**:联合训练摘要生成和事实核查任务#### 3. 领域适配问题通用模型在垂直领域表现下降,优化方案包括:- **领域预训练**:在目标领域数据上继续预训练- **微调策略**:采用分层学习率或适配器模块- **数据增强**:通过回译、同义词替换扩充训练数据### 四、工程化实践指南#### 1. 系统架构设计典型生产系统包含以下模块:
数据接入层 → 预处理模块 → 摘要生成引擎 → 后处理模块 → 质量评估 → 存储服务
```
- 数据流:支持实时流处理(如Kafka)和批量处理(如Spark)
- 服务化:通过REST API或gRPC提供服务,QPS可达1000+
- 监控体系:建立ROUGE、BLEU等指标的实时监控看板
2. 性能优化策略
- 模型压缩:采用知识蒸馏将大模型压缩至10%参数量,推理速度提升5倍
- 量化技术:使用INT8量化使内存占用减少75%,延迟降低40%
- 缓存机制:对高频查询文档建立摘要缓存,命中率可达60%
3. 质量评估体系
建立包含自动指标和人工评估的多维度评估:
- 自动指标:ROUGE、BLEU、BERTScore等
- 人工评估:从信息性、连贯性、简洁性三个维度评分
- A/B测试:在线上环境对比不同模型的实际效果
五、未来发展趋势
- 多模态摘要:结合文本、图像、视频生成跨模态摘要
- 个性化摘要:根据用户偏好调整摘要内容和风格
- 实时摘要:在直播、会议等场景实现流式摘要生成
- 可解释性:开发能解释摘要生成依据的技术
当前,某云厂商已推出完整的自动摘要解决方案,支持多种模型架构和部署方式,开发者可通过SDK或API快速集成。该方案在新闻、金融、法律等领域经过大规模验证,ROUGE指标达到行业领先水平,同时提供完善的监控告警和日志服务,帮助企业构建高效的信息处理管道。
自动摘要技术作为自然语言处理的核心能力,正在重塑信息处理范式。随着预训练模型和硬件计算能力的持续提升,这项技术将在更多场景展现其价值,为构建智能信息社会提供基础支撑。